What is Toast Sandwich?
Green Mint Cilantro Chutney laden sliced bread is slathered with butter and filled with boiled potatoes, cucumber and tomatoes. There is dusting of sandwich masala to get those taste buds tingly.
This sandwich is also called as Bombay Toast Sandwich. Street food scene in Mumbai (previously Bombay) is incomplete without these Indian grilled club sandwiches.

Toast Sandwich Ingredients
- Sliced bread : you can use white, wheat, multigrain or gluten free bread.
- Green Chutney : made with cilantro, tomato, garlic, mint, ginger, green chilies, lemon juice and cumin.
- Cooked Veggies: Boil, peel, and thinly slice potatoes.
- Raw veggies: Thinly slice raw cucumbers, tomatoes, and onions.
- Sandwich Masala : You can buy it in the Indian grocery stores or make your own at home. I am including the details below if you want to make it at home.
- Butter: Both salted or unsalted butter works. You can skip this if you want to make this vegan. Or you can also use plant based vegan butter instead.
How to Make
- Take two bread slices. Using a knife, spread butter on one side of each slice of bread. Then evenly spread green chutney over them.
- Then layer the veggies on one slice. Start off by cucumber, potatoes and tomato slices.
- Sprinkle some sandwich masala on top. Add another layer of cucumber slices.
- Sprinkle sandwich masala and salt.
- Use another butter and chutney covered bread slice. Put it face down so to close the layered sandwich.
- Place the prepared sandwich in a Panini maker or a sandwich toaster and grill it. The outer layer should get golden brown and toasty.
- Once you get the grill marks on the bread, take it out using the tongs or slotted spoon.
- Cut diagonally into 2 pieces and serve with some chutney and ketchup on the side.
Pro Tips for Best Results
- This is pre-prep and assemble recipe. Cut all your veggies, melt the butter so it’s spreadable and have your grill ready.
- If you are making multiple sandwiches, setting up the assembly line of ingredients helps with quick and easy preparation.
- Traditional recipes were made using white sandwich bread. But to make it wholesome, feel free to use any multigrain or whole wheat bread.
- Use chaat masala if Sandwich masala is not available. You can switch it up with other spices of your choice too.
- You can also enjoy this sandwich without grilling it. Even the cold sandwich tastes great.
- These sandwiches taste best when freshly made. So prepare and serve / eat them immediately.
- Since cucumber and tomatoes start to release water, they get soggy relatively quickly. So don’t try to pre-make them.
- You can stack couple layers of prepared sandwich over on top to make multiple layered giant sandwich. Sprinkle some Sev over Toast Sandwich before serving.
Variations and Substitutes
- Vegetables : You can use different vegetables like red bell pepper ( capsicum) or zucchini besides just the cucumber, tomato and potatoes
- Potatoes : This recipe can be made using leftover Mashed potatoes as well. Spice it p to make potato masala and use it as a stuffing.
- Cheese : A layer of cheese is excellent addition.
How To Make Homemade Sandwich Masala
It is easy to make sandwich seasoning or masala at home. Use these ingredients
- ¼ cup cumin seeds
- 1 Tablespoon Fennel Seeds
- 1 Tablespoon Black Pepper
- 1 teaspoon Dry Mango Powder (amchur)
- 1 teaspoon Red Chili Powder (adjust per spice tolerance)
- 1 teaspoon Cinnamon powder
- Salt Per Taste
Lightly dry roast cumin seeds, fennel seeds and black pepper. Let it cool down completely. Using a dry grinder, grind all the ingredients to smooth powder.
Storage and Re-heating
Toast sandwiches taste their best when you serve them freshly made. If you must keep them for longer duration, let them cool down completely first. Then wrap each sandwich in aluminum foil or plastic wrap. You can keep it in the refrigerator for 1 day.
To reheat, simply put it in toaster oven until well heated. You can also reheat these sandwiches on the stove top griddle.
